swung0x48 1154f9a00d [Fix] (MG_Remote, Transport): give the inproc doorbell a death state so Shutdown can join a parked waiter, and bound a ring record at half the capacity so a refusal can never look like backpressure
- T-1: InProcessChannel::Close rang each CondVarDoorbell once and claimed that unparks a peer mid-frame. It does not. Doorbell::Wait consumes the one ring, re-tests a condition nothing published, finds the bell alive (CondVarDoorbell never overrode Dead(); Doorbell.cpp had no death state at all) and with kWaitForever parks again for good - so Shutdown could never join a server thread sitting in the design's own steady state (spun, set consumerParked, blocked; plan section 8.1 inheriting the earlier plan's 6.2a). CondVarDoorbell now carries an atomic death latch: Kill() sets it under the mutex and notify_all's, Dead() reports it, Park returns false at once on a dead bell (and the wait predicate includes it, so a Kill cannot slip between the test and the wait), and Close kills both bells instead of ringing them. Same shape as SocketDoorbell's EOF latch; Notify stays the ordinary wakeup.
- T-2: RingProducer::Reserve refused only total > capacity, but a record with capacity/2 < total <= capacity is unplaceable at every head offset where neither the space to the wrap boundary nor the space before it holds it - even in an EMPTY ring, because a wrap pad costs spaceToEnd bytes on top of the record. Concretely: head offset 16 of an empty 256-byte ring, a 248-byte record; FreeBytes() says 256, Reserve says nullptr, forever, and a producer waiting for FreeBytes() >= 248 stalls with nothing logged. The bound is now capacity/2, which is exact rather than conservative (worst case 2*total-8 <= capacity-8), exposed as MaxRecordBytes() for the emitter to chunk against; the minimum ring is two headers so the smallest record still fits the bound. Ring.h states Capacity()/2 as the chunking bound and the G3 header comment in gen_pipe.py now states the chunking rule plan section 8.2 asks G3 to define (PipeWire.inc regenerated).
- Tests, each shown red with only the fix site reverted and green with it: InProcessTransportTest.ShutdownUnparksAWaiterWithNoDeadline (bounded join through a shared_ptr-owned waiter: 5 s red instead of a hung job; reverted it hangs and fails at 5051 ms), RingTest.RecordLargerThanHalfTheRingIsRefused (reverted, the 248-byte record is accepted), RingTest.RecordPlaceabilityDoesNotDependOnTheHeadOffset (the offset-0 vs offset-16 negative control), RingTest.HalfCapacityRecordFitsAtEveryHeadOffset (the positive half: the maximal record at all 32 head offsets of a 256-byte ring) and RingTest.RejectsARingTooSmallForTheSmallestRecord.

"""The seven MGPipe generators, G1..G7 (plan B section 4.1).
Reads the three hand-maintained sources of truth
MobileGL/MG_Pipe/PipeCalls.def the call catalogue
MobileGL/MG_Pipe/PipeFields.def per-payload field lists for the verify comparator
MobileGL/MG_Pipe/Coverage.def accessor -> call mapping for the read inventory
plus the vendored copy of the backend read inventory
scripts/data/backend_read_inventory.md
and writes MobileGL/MG_Pipe/generated/*.inc. The outputs are COMMITTED; CI regenerates
them and fails on a diff, which is what keeps the seven generators from drifting apart
from the catalogue (they all consume the same .def).
python3 scripts/gen_pipe.py # write the generated files, print the summary
python3 scripts/gen_pipe.py --check # fail if regenerating would change anything
"""

out.append("""// Every record is a fixed header plus its payload, padded to the stream's 8-byte
// granularity. The size assertion is stated as a COMPOSITION so it fires on any padding
// the compiler inserts between the header and the payload while staying honest about the
// tail padding the alignment requires.
//
// The applier's precondition is checked BEFORE dispatch, on every record, in every build:
// a record that is shorter than its own type, longer than what is left in the buffer, or
// not a multiple of 8 is protocol corruption and is fatal. There is no recovery path -
// silently applying a truncated record is how a corrupt stream becomes a wrong picture.
//
// OVERSIZED PAYLOADS ARE CHUNKED, NEVER EMITTED WHOLE (plan section 8.2: G3 has to define
// the path for a record larger than the segment). The bound is the ring's,
// RingProducer::MaxRecordBytes() == Capacity()/2, and it is exact rather than
// conservative: a record has to be placeable at every head offset of an empty ring, the
// wrap pad in front of it costs up to total-8 bytes, and only a record of at most half the
// ring survives that at every offset. An emitter holding more than Capacity()/2 bytes of
// record (a large resource_subdata, a create_shader_state archive) splits it into several
// records of at most that size; the transport refuses a bigger one outright - nullptr plus
// an MGLOG_E - rather than let the producer wait on free bytes that can never suffice.

out.append("""// One field id per GLContext accessor the backends actually read (plan B section 6.2:
// PipeInputs is organized by MEMO KEY, not by read point, which is why the field set is
// small and stable across the whole migration).
//
// The poison is a per-verb GENERATION, not a bit. A bitmap cannot see the dangerous case:
// a field filled by the previous DRAW and then read by the glTexSubImage that follows is
// stale, and its bit is already set. So every verb bumps CurrentVerbSerial, filling a
// field stamps it with that serial, and reading a non-sticky field whose stamp is older is
// Fatal{UnmigratedPipeInput} (section 6.2.2).
//
// P0 is the skeleton: the enum, the tables and the assertion helper exist, PipeInputs
// itself lands in P1.
